Potassium Hydroquinone Disulfonate from China
Potassium hydroquinone disulfonate, an inorganic salt of hydroquinone per Chapter 29 Note 5(C), is classified under HTS 2907.22.5000 'other.' Used in photographic processing as a stable developer component resistant to aerial oxidation.

Import Tips
• Classify as hydroquinone salt per Chapter Note 5(C)(1); provide salt formation chemistry and counterion analysis
• Declare water solubility and photographic end-use to distinguish from general chemical hydroquinone
• Include batch assay confirming sulfonate substitution pattern matching hydroquinone parent structure
